The molecular biology of pelvi-ureteric junction obstruction
The PUJ is a region of gradual transition from the funnel-shaped renal pelvis to the proximal ureter (Fig. 1). It is a physiologic sphincter [ 16 ] that is characterised by prominent luminal folds with increased muscle thickness capable of creating a high-pressure zone to regulate urine flow.

Management of secondary pelviureteric junction obstruction
A non-dismembered foley V-Y plasty is classically described for a high insertion PUJ. It has been described in secondary PUJO and can be utilized in a retroperitoneal approach. Presence of a crossing vessel, need to reduce the renal pelvis size and a proximal ureteric stricture are relative contraindications to its use in a primary or secondary ...
